网站大量收购闲置独家精品文档,联系QQ:2885784924

IDoc的初學者教程.pptxVIP

  1. 1、本文档共39页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  5. 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  6. 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  7. 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  8. 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

IDoc的初學者教程

CATALOGUE

目录

IDoc基本概念与概述

IDoc创建与配置

IDoc处理与传输

IDoc数据映射与转换

IDoc安全性与性能优化

IDoc实战案例解析

总结与展望

01

IDoc基本概念与概述

根据业务场景和需求,SAP系统提供了多种类型的IDoc,如销售订单、采购订单、库存移动等。

每个IDoc都由头部、段落和数据记录三部分组成。头部包含传输控制信息,段落定义了数据的逻辑结构,数据记录则包含了实际的业务数据。

IDoc结构

IDoc类型

03

提升业务效率和灵活性

IDoc的自动化处理可以大大提高业务处理效率,同时其灵活的配置和扩展性也满足了企业不断变化的业务需求。

01

实现系统间数据交换

IDoc作为SAP系统内部和与其他外部系统之间的数据交换桥梁,实现了跨系统、跨应用程序的数据传输和共享。

02

提高数据一致性和准确性

通过IDoc进行数据交换,可以确保数据的一致性和准确性,减少数据冗余和错误。

02

IDoc创建与配置

确定IDoc类型。根据业务需求,选择适合的IDoc类型,例如ORDERS、DELIVERY等。

步骤一

创建IDoc实例。在SAP系统中,通过事务代码WE11或BD87创建新的IDoc实例。

步骤二

填写IDoc内容。根据所选IDoc类型,填写必要的字段和数据,如发送方、接收方、控制数据、业务数据等。

步骤三

保存并发布IDoc。确认无误后,保存IDoc并发布,以便进行后续处理。

步骤四

属性设置

IDoc的属性决定了其处理方式和行为。可以通过事务代码WE21或BD64对IDoc的属性进行设置,如设置传输方式、优先级、重试次数等。

参数配置

在SAP系统中,可以通过事务代码WE20或BD64对IDoc的参数进行配置,如设置处理模式、输出模式、错误处理等。

自定义逻辑

根据业务需求,可以在IDoc的处理过程中添加自定义逻辑,如数据转换、验证规则等。这可以通过ABAP编程实现。

问题四

IDoc数据不一致。可能原因包括数据转换错误、数据源问题等。解决方法包括核对数据源、修复数据转换逻辑等。

问题一

IDoc无法创建或保存。可能原因包括权限不足、数据不完整或格式错误等。解决方法包括检查用户权限、核对数据完整性和格式等。

问题二

IDoc处理失败。可能原因包括处理逻辑错误、系统资源不足等。解决方法包括检查处理逻辑、优化系统性能等。

问题三

IDoc传输失败。可能原因包括网络故障、接收系统故障等。解决方法包括检查网络连接、联系接收系统管理员等。

03

IDoc处理与传输

在SAP系统中,根据业务需求创建相应的IDoc类型,并填写必要的数据。

创建IDoc

发送IDoc

接收IDoc

通过SAP提供的标准功能或自定义程序,将IDoc发送到目标系统。发送方式可以是同步或异步。

目标系统接收到IDoc后,进行解析和处理。处理过程可能包括数据转换、验证和存储等操作。

03

02

01

状态变化

IDoc在处理过程中会经历多个状态,如“创建”、“发送”、“接收”、“处理中”、“处理完成”等。每个状态都表示IDoc的不同处理阶段。

监控

SAP系统提供了丰富的监控工具,用于跟踪IDoc的处理状态和错误信息。用户可以通过这些工具实时了解IDoc的处理情况,并进行必要的干预。

错误检测

01

在IDoc处理过程中,系统会对数据进行验证和检查,以确保数据的正确性和完整性。如果发现错误,系统会记录错误信息并停止处理。

错误处理

02

对于检测到的错误,用户可以通过SAP提供的错误处理工具进行查看和处理。处理方式可能包括修复错误、重新发送IDoc或进行其他操作。

错误预防

03

为了减少错误的发生,用户可以在创建IDoc时进行数据验证和预处理,确保数据的准确性和完整性。此外,定期维护和更新系统也可以提高系统的稳定性和可靠性。

04

IDoc数据映射与转换

数据映射原理

数据映射是一种将源数据格式转换为目标数据格式的过程,通过定义源数据和目标数据之间的映射关系,实现数据的自动转换和传输。

根据源数据和目标数据的结构和内容,定义相应的映射规则,包括字段映射、数据类型转换、数据格式转换等。

借助专业的数据映射工具,如SAPDataServices、InformaticaPowerCenter等,可以更方便地创建和管理数据映射任务。

对于复杂的数据映射需求,可以通过编写代码的方式实现,如使用Java、Python等编程语言处理数据转换和传输。

定义数据映射规则

使用数据映射工具

编写代码实现数据映射

案例背景:某企业需要将ERP系统中的销售数据同步到CRM系统中,由于两个系统的数据结构存在较大差异,需要进行复杂的数据映射和转换。

解决方案

分析源数据和目标数据的结构和内容,确定需要映射的字段和数据类型。

文档评论(0)

156****6318 + 关注
实名认证
文档贡献者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档